Insight Report 1 minute PremiumThe 4-5-4 US Retail Calendar, 2020–21: Your Guide to the Retail Year Coresight Research February 13, 2020 What's InsideThe 4-5-4 US retail calendar is a guide to the fiscal year ending January 30, 2021. The calendar is used by many US retailers; it ensures comparability between years by dividing the year into months based on a ‘4 weeks–5 weeks–4 weeks’ format. We note major holidays and calendar events within each week across the year and compare when these fall compared to 2019–20. Click here to view the 4-5-4 US retail calendar, 2019 vs. 2018.
